katapi HOME 1 Timothy 3:1-7 - Qualifications of Bishops  1Tm.3.1-7

3 1 There is a popular saying: Some witnesses read: Here are words you may trust. Which some interpreters attach to the end of the preceding paragraph. 'To aspire to leadership is an honourable ambition.' 3 2 Our leader, therefore, or bishop, must be above reproach, faithful to his one wife, Or: married to one wife; Or: married only once. sober, temperate, courteous, hospitable, and a good teacher; 3 3 he must not be given to drink, or a brawler, but of a forbearing disposition, avoiding quarrels, and no lover of money. 3 4 He must be one who manages his own household well and wins obedience from his children, and a man of the highest principles. 3 5 If a man does not know how to control his own family, how can he look after a congregation of God's people? 3 6 He must not be a convert newly baptized, for fear the sin of conceit should bring upon him a judgement contrived by the devil. Or: the judgement once passed on the devil. 3 7 He must moreover have a good reputation with the non-Christian public, so that he may not be exposed to scandal and get caught in the devil's snare.
